一种姿态检测显示装置及方法与流程

文档序号:12617043阅读:708来源:国知局
一种姿态检测显示装置及方法与流程

本发明属于一种姿态检测显示装置及方法。



背景技术:

随着生活水平的提高,人们对健康生活也越来越重视,而跑步又是最廉价、常见而又被大众接受认可的锻炼方式。但是又少有人对跑步姿态有全面的认识。

目前有跑步姿态检测都是通过手机APP或者第三方显示屏幕的方式去查看,在跑步过程中无法做到直观的发现自已的跑姿变化以做及时的调整。



技术实现要素:

本发明所要解决的技术问题是提供一种姿态检测显示方法和装置。

本发明解决上述技术问题所采取的技术方案如下:

一种姿态检测显示方法,通过嵌入式单片机(MCU)和与其相连接的运动传感器、信号指示灯以实现以上方法,其方法包括:

步骤1)设定运动传感器和MCU的接口以及工作方式;

步骤2)获取运动传感器的原始数据;

步骤3)根据以上原始数据计算出具体的姿态信息;,其中,姿态包括:运动者跑步时前脚掌落地,中足落地,后跟落地,外翻跑,内翻跑,外八字,内八字;

步骤4)根据以上姿态信息形成不同的指令,并对信号指示灯做不同的操作处理,以让信号显示灯显示不同的颜色或状态。

优选的是,步骤2),具体包括:通过SPI或是IIC接口去读取运动传感器的原始数据。

优选的是,所述运动传感器选择三轴加速度传感器、六轴加速度和角速度传感器或者陀螺仪。

优选的是,步骤3)中,具体包括:

获取以上运动传感器的原始数据,通过滤波算法、特征值算法、机器学习算法和/或神经网络等分类算法的融合,计算出运动者当前的姿态信息(姿态包括并不限于运动者跑步时前脚掌落地,中足落地,后跟落地,外翻跑,内翻跑,外八字,内八字等)。

优选的是,步骤4)之前,还包括:预先设定跑步姿态和信号显示灯的状态之间的对应关系;

步骤4)中,具体包括:根据当前的姿态信息,让灯亮出与跑步姿态相对应的光或是让灯熄灭。

一种姿态检测显示装置,包括:

嵌入式单片机(MCU)和与其相连接的运动传感器、信号指示灯,其中,所述MCU,用于获取运动传感器的原始数据;

根据以上原始数据计算出具体的姿态信息;

根据以上姿态信息形成不同的指令,并对信号指示灯做不同的操作处理,以让信号显示灯显示不同的颜色或状态。

优选的是,所述MCU通过SPI或是IIC接口去读取运动传感器的原始数据。

优选的是,所述运动传感器选择三轴加速度传感器、六轴加速度和角速度传感器或者陀螺仪。

优选的是,所述MCU,进一步用于获取以上运动传感器的原始数据,通过滤波算法、机器学习算法和/或神经网络分类算法的融合,计算出运动者当前的姿态信息。

优选的是,还包括:预先设定跑步姿态和信号显示灯的状态之间的对应关系;

所述MUC,进一步用于根据当前的姿态信息,让灯亮出与跑步姿态相对应的光或是让灯熄灭。

本发明单纯让运动者直观的看到自已当前的运动姿态,而不用通过手机APP或者第三方显示屏幕等方式去查看这些信息。真正做到了解放双手,快乐运动。更具体地说,本发明根据运动传感器的数据,在硬件端做姿态分析;根据不同的姿态做不同的发光控制。

本发明的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本发明而了解。本发明的目的和其他优点可通过在所写的说明书、权利要求书、以及附图中所特别指出的结构来实现和获得。

附图说明

下面结合附图对本发明进行详细的描述,以使得本发明的上述优点更加明确。其中,

图1是本发明姿态检测显示方法的流程示意图;

图2是本发明姿态检测显示装置的结构示意图。

具体实施方式

以下将结合附图及实施例来详细说明本发明的实施方式,借此对本发明如何应用技术手段来解决技术问题,并达成技术效果的实现过程能充分理解并据以实施。需要说明的是,只要不构成冲突,本发明中的各个实施例以及各实施例中的各个特征可以相互结合,所形成的技术方案均在本发明的保护范围之内。

本文旨在提出一种基于运动传感器的各项数据来确定运动者的各种姿态(姿态包括并不限于运动者跑步时前脚掌落地,中足落地,后跟落地,外翻跑,内翻跑,外八字,内八字等),并根据不同的姿态发出不同颜色光的实现方案。

实现方式主要是通过嵌入式硬件方案实现,MUC获取运动传感器的数据,进行数据分析得到姿态信息,然后通过灯的颜色来显示这是哪一种姿态。

如图1所示,一种姿态检测显示方法,通过嵌入式单片机(MCU)和与其相连接的运动传感器、信号指示灯以实现以上方法,优选的是,MCU设置在运动鞋中,其方法包括:

步骤1)设定运动传感器和MCU的接口以及工作方式;

步骤2)获取运动传感器的原始数据;

步骤3)根据以上原始数据计算出具体的姿态信息;

步骤4)根据以上姿态信息形成不同的指令,并对信号指示灯做不同的操作处理,以让信号显示灯显示不同的颜色或状态。

其中,步骤2),具体包括:通过SPI或是IIC接口去读取运动传感器的原始数据。

所述运动传感器选择三轴加速度传感器、六轴加速度和角速度传感器或者陀螺仪。

其中,步骤3)中,具体包括:

获取以上运动传感器的原始数据,通过滤波算法、机器学习算法和/或神经网络分类算法的融合,计算出运动者当前的姿态信息。

其中,步骤4)之前,还包括:预先设定跑步姿态和信号显示灯的状态之间的对应关系;

步骤4)中,具体包括:根据当前的姿态信息,让灯亮出与跑步姿态相对应的光或是让灯熄灭。

在一个实施例中,本方法的具体步骤如下:

步骤一、MCU对运动传感器做初始化。对MCU的接口和运动传感器的工作方式做初始化。

步骤二、MCU获取运动传感器的数据。

MCU通过SPI或是IIC接口去读取运动传感器(三轴加速度传感器、六轴加速度和角速度传感器、陀螺仪等)的原始数据。

步骤三、MCU取到运动传感器的原始数据后,根据这些数据通过算法分析,得到具体的姿态信息(姿态包括并不限于运动者跑步时前脚掌落地,中足落地,后跟落地,外翻跑,内翻跑,外八字,内八字等)。

在得到运动传感器的原始数据后,通过滤波算法、机器学习算法、神经网络分类等各种算法的融合,计算出运动都当前的姿态信息。

步骤四、MCU得到姿态信息后,根据不同的姿态信息对灯做不同的操作处理,亮出不同颜色的光或是熄灭灯光。

在得到姿态信息后,MCU通过定时器等一系列的内部资源操作,让灯亮出与跑步姿态相对应的光或是让灯熄灭。

本发明单纯的通过放在运动鞋里的硬件让运动者直观的看到自已当前的运动姿态,而不用通过手机APP或第三方显示屏幕等方式去查看这些信息。真正做到了解放双手,快乐运动。更具体地说,本发明根据运动传感器的数据,在硬件端做姿态分析;根据不同的姿态做不同的发光控制。

如图2所示,一种姿态检测显示装置,包括:

嵌入式单片机(MCU)和与其相连接的运动传感器、信号指示灯,其中,所述MCU,用于获取运动传感器的原始数据;

根据以上原始数据计算出具体的姿态信息(姿态包括并不限于运动者跑步时前脚掌落地,中足落地,后跟落地,外翻跑,内翻跑,外八字,内八字等);

根据以上姿态信息形成不同的指令,并对信号指示灯做不同的操作处理,以让信号显示灯显示不同的颜色或状态。

优选的是,所述MCU通过SPI或是IIC接口去读取运动传感器的原始数据。

优选的是,所述运动传感器选择三轴加速度传感器、六轴加速度传和角速度感器或者陀螺仪。

优选的是,所述MCU,进一步用于获取以上运动传感器的原始数据,通过滤波算法、机器学习算法和/或神经网络分类算法的融合,计算出运动者当前的姿态信息。

优选的是,还包括:预先设定跑步姿态和信号显示灯的状态之间的对应关系;

所述MUC,进一步用于根据当前的姿态信息,让灯亮出与跑步姿态相对应的光或是让灯熄灭。

本发明单纯让运动者直观的看到自已当前的运动姿态,而不用通过手机APP或第三方显示屏幕等方式去查看这些信息。真正做到了解放双手,快乐运动。更具体地说,本发明根据运动传感器的数据,在硬件端做姿态分析;根据不同的姿态做不同的发光控制。

最后应说明的是:以上所述仅为本发明的优选实施例而已,并不用于限制本发明,尽管参照前述实施例对本发明进行了详细的说明,对于本领域的技术人员来说,其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分技术特征进行等同替换。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1